    Longitudinal transmission mechanism of seasonally adjusted fruit prices

    • This paper applied the Granger test to analyze the transmission relationship between the seasonal fruit production price and retail price, and built the error correction mode (ECM) to explore the long-term and short-term dynamic relationship between them. The results showed that there only existed one-way information transmission from production price to retail price in the fruit market. This was mainly caused by information asymmetry and market force. There was a cointegration relationship between fruit production price and retail price. In the long term, fruit production price and retail price stayed in a state of equilibrium. In the short term, although the fruit retail price fluctuated, it would be adjusted to equilibrium by long-term unbalanced error correction mechanism. Based on the above conclusions, the paper put forward suggestions on improving the asymmetric transmission for fruit market price.
